HTET 2024: Everything You Need to Know

Introduction

The Haryana Teacher Eligibility Test (HTET) is a critical examination for aspiring teachers in Haryana. Conducted by the Board of School Education Haryana (BSEH), HTET is a gateway for candidates seeking teaching positions at various levels in government and private schools within the state. Eligibility Criteria

Educational Qualifications

  • Level 1 (Primary Teacher - PRT)
    • Senior Secondary (or its equivalent) with at least 50% marks and passed or appearing in the final year of a 2-year Diploma in Elementary Education (D.El.Ed) or 4-year Bachelor of Elementary Education (B.El.Ed) or 2-year Diploma in Education (Special Education)                    
  • Level 2 (Trained Graduate Teacher - TGT)
    • Graduation and passed or appearing in the final year of a 2-year Diploma in Elementary Education (D.El.Ed) or 1-year Bachelor in Education (B.Ed) or 4-year Bachelor in Elementary Education (B.El.Ed) or 2-year B.Ed (Special Education).                                            
  • Level 3 (Post Graduate Teacher - PGT)
    • Post-Graduation in the concerned subject with at least 50% marks and passed or appearing in Bachelor in Education (B.Ed).

Age Limit

There is no specific age limit to apply for HTET, making it accessible to a wide range of candidates.

Exam Pattern

HTET 2024 is conducted in three levels, each designed to assess the competency of candidates for different teaching positions:

Level 1 (PRT)

  • Duration: 150 minutes
  • Total Questions: 150 (Multiple Choice Questions)
  • Subjects: Child Development and Pedagogy, Language I (Hindi), Language II (English), Mathematics, Environmental Studies

Level 2 (TGT)

  • Duration: 150 minutes
  • Total Questions: 150 (Multiple Choice Questions)
  • Subjects: Child Development and Pedagogy, Language I (Hindi), Language II (English), Subject-Specific (Mathematics/Science or Social Studies/Social Science)

Level 3 (PGT)

  • Duration: 150 minutes
  • Total Questions: 150 (Multiple Choice Questions)
  • Subjects: Child Development and Pedagogy, Language I (Hindi), Language II (English), Subject-Specific (relevant to the candidate’s post-graduation subject)

Application Process

  1. Registration: Visit the official BSEH website and register with a valid email ID and phone number.
  2. Filling the Application Form: Complete the application form with personal, educational, and other required details.
  3. Upload Documents: Upload scanned copies of your photograph, signature, and other necessary documents.
  4. Fee Payment: Pay the application fee through online mode (credit card, debit card, net banking).
  5. Submit the Form: Review the details and submit the form. Take a printout of the application for future reference.
